网站大量收购闲置独家精品文档,联系QQ:2885784924

《创建概念数据模型》课件.ppt

  1. 1、本文档共31页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

**********************创建概念数据模型概念数据模型是数据库设计的核心基础。它描述了数据之间的关系,是构建数据库的关键步骤。课程目标理解概念数据模型学习创建概念数据模型的基本概念,掌握其设计方法和应用场景。掌握实体-联系(E-R)图深入理解E-R图的基本元素和绘制方法,并能够根据实际问题构建E-R图。实现概念数据模型的转换学习将E-R图转换为关系模型,了解两者之间的转换关系。概念数据模型概述概念数据模型是数据库设计的第一个步骤,用图形的方式描述数据的结构和语义。它独立于具体的数据库管理系统,以用户视角描述数据,方便理解和沟通。概念数据模型用于规划数据库结构,确定数据之间的关系,方便后续设计逻辑数据模型。概念数据模型的作用信息系统设计数据模型为构建信息系统提供蓝图,引导数据库设计和应用开发。沟通桥梁数据模型是用户、开发人员和数据库管理员之间沟通的桥梁,确保对系统理解的一致性。数据分析概念数据模型可以帮助用户更好地理解数据结构,并进行有效的数据分析。数据库设计概念数据模型直接影响数据库的设计,确保数据结构的合理性和完整性。概念数据模型的设计原则11.完整性概念数据模型应完整地反映现实世界中所有相关的信息。22.一致性概念数据模型中所有元素和关系必须保持一致,避免出现冲突或矛盾。33.简洁性概念数据模型应尽可能简洁明了,避免过多的冗余信息和复杂结构。44.可扩展性概念数据模型应具有可扩展性,以便在将来能够方便地添加新的实体和属性。实体-联系(E-R)图E-R图是概念数据模型的核心表示方式。它是用图形化的方式描述实体、属性和实体之间联系的一种模型。E-R图使用矩形代表实体,椭圆形代表属性,菱形代表联系,并使用线条连接它们,清晰地展示数据之间的关系。E-R图的基本元素实体表示现实世界中客观存在的任何事物,例如学生、课程、教师。属性描述实体的特征,例如学生的学号、姓名、性别。联系表示实体之间相互关联的方式,例如学生选课、教师授课。实体与属性实体实体代表现实世界中的具体事物或概念。例如,学生、课程、教师等。属性属性描述实体的特征或特点。例如,学生的姓名、学号、专业等。实体之间的联系一对一联系一个实体实例只能与另一个实体实例关联一次,例如,学生和导师之间的关系,每个学生只有一个导师。一对多联系一个实体实例可以与多个其他实体实例关联,例如,一个老师可以教多个学生,但一个学生只能被一个老师教。多对多联系多个实体实例可以与多个其他实体实例关联,例如,学生和课程之间的关系,多个学生可以选修同一门课程,而同一门课程也可以被多个学生选修。码和弱实体1码唯一标识一个实体的属性集合称为码。2主键每个实体都有一个主键,用于唯一标识它。3外键外键指向另一个实体的主键,用于建立两个实体之间的关系。4弱实体自身没有主键,依赖于强实体才能被唯一标识。E-R图的绘制步骤1识别实体确定系统中的关键信息2定义属性为每个实体指定属性3建立联系描述实体之间的关系4绘制图示使用图形符号表达关系绘制E-R图是一个循序渐进的过程,需要逐步完成各个步骤。案例分析:学生选课系统为了更好地理解概念数据模型的创建过程,我们将以一个常见的学生选课系统为例进行分析。学生选课系统涉及到学生、课程、教师等多个实体,以及它们之间的联系。通过分析这些实体和联系,我们可以构建出该系统的概念数据模型。识别实体学生学生是系统中最重要的实体之一。学生信息包括姓名、学号、专业、班级等。课程课程代表着系统中所提供的教学内容。课程信息包括课程名称、课程代码、学分等。教师教师是负责授课的实体。教师信息包括姓名、工号、职称、所授课程等。确定实体的属性属性定义属性是用来描述实体特征的,例如学生实体的属性包括姓名、学号、性别、年龄等。属性类型属性类型包括字符串、数值、日期、时间等,根据实际情况选择合适的类型。属性约束属性可以设置约束条件,例如姓名不能为空,学号必须唯一。属性值属性值是具体描述实体特征的,例如学生的姓名是“张三”,学号是“2023001”。确定实体之间的联系识别联系类型联系类型分为一对一、一对多、多对多,需要仔细分析实体之间的关系。一对一联系是指一个实体与另一个实体之间存在唯一的对应关系。确定联系的属性联系本身也可能具有属性,例如时间、地点等。联系的属性可以用来描述实体之间关联的具体情况。完成E-R图检查完整性确保所有实体、属性和联系都已包含在图中。验证准确性检查实体和属性的名称、类型和联系类型是否正确。优化结

文档评论(0)

134****7146 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档